Jb4 question

I had the jb4 on for 2 weeks
Feels faster but don’t have great times yet.
took it off to bring it into the dealer and the car feels better/tighter back stock.
anyone else experience this?
the car feels looser / erratic with the jb4, maybe that’s why my 0-60 aren’t improving?

My C400 similarly did not see much improvement at the drag strip with the JB4.

The biggest thing that stands out to me is that the JB4 seems to actually hurt low end performance. My stock 60ft times were a bit better than with the JB4, but my trap speed was higher by a couple MPH.
